Abstract
The invention relates to a vehicle-mounted instant message communication system comprising a vehicle-mounted camera, an instant voice communication device, a vehicle-mounted microphone, a vehicle-mounted loudspeaker and an instant voice server. The vehicle-mounted camera is arranged at a rearview mirror of a vehicle and is used for obtaining a license number of a nearby vehicle; and the instant voice communication device is connected with the vehicle-mounted camera, the vehicle-mounted microphone, the vehicle-mounted loudspeaker and the instant voice server. Compared with the prior art, the provided vehicle-mounted instant message communication system has advantages of safe driving, rapid identification and high universality.
Description
Technical field
The present invention relates to a kind of speech communication system, especially relate to a kind of vehicle-mounted real-time phonetic communication system.
Background technology
Nowadays, automobile is more and more universal, becomes domestic or the first-selected instrument of trip tourism.And along with the rising of the universal of vehicle and quantity, traffic safety problem is focused more on by driver.Now, the disposal ability of vehicle infotainment system is more and more stronger, it is possible to run more service and application on this system.And, present vehicle is all installed the picture pick-up devices such as all photographic head, or drive recorder.When driving, how to communicate with neighbouring vehicle, also become the emphasis of driving safety.So can remind other vehicle drivers, correct in time, release potential safety hazard, more can remind in advance even at when overtaking other vehicles.
But, at present, vehicle driver's communication each other, it is all based on being understanding each other, is linked up by mobile phone or transmitter receiver.So, both there is the defect cannot got in touch with target vehicle (strange vehicle), and in communication process, driver cannot liberate both hands and drive, and there is very big potential safety hazard.
Summary of the invention
Defect that the purpose of the present invention is contemplated to overcome above-mentioned prior art to exist and a kind of safe driving be provided, quickly identify, popular strong vehicle-mounted real-time phonetic communication system.
The purpose of the present invention can be achieved through the following technical solutions:
A kind of vehicle-mounted real-time phonetic communication system, including vehicle-mounted camera, real-time phonetic communication device, car microphone, vehicle-mounted amplifier and real-time phonetic server, described vehicle-mounted camera is arranged on automobile rearview mirror, and described real-time phonetic communication device is connected with vehicle-mounted camera, car microphone, vehicle-mounted amplifier and real-time phonetic server respectively;
During driving, this car obtains the number-plate number of neighbouring vehicle by vehicle-mounted camera, real-time phonetic this number of communication device identification, and be attached with real-time phonetic server, after connection, this car is communicated by the communication software in car microphone, vehicle-mounted amplifier and real-time phonetic communication device.
Described real-time phonetic communication device includes processor, vehicle carried mobile phone interface, voice recorder and communication network interface, described processor is connected with vehicle-mounted camera, car microphone, vehicle-mounted amplifier, communication network interface, vehicle carried mobile phone interface and voice recorder respectively, described communication network interface is connected with real-time phonetic server, and described voice server is connected with the communication network interface of neighbouring vehicle.
Described vehicle-mounted camera is embedded full-view camera.
Described vehicle carried mobile phone interface is General purpose mobile phone interface, in order to connect the mobile phone of different model.
Described communication network interface is connected by GPRS with real-time phonetic server.
Described car microphone and vehicle-mounted amplifier are connected with real-time phonetic communication device respectively through vehicle-mounted MOST bus.
Compared with prior art, the invention have the advantages that
One, safe driving: can be linked up by voice, it is possible to the both hands of release driver, allows the driver can safe driving.The potential safety hazard that target vehicle can be reminded in time to exist, makes driving safer.
Two, identify quickly: by the identification of photographic head, it is possible to quick and strange vehicle interconnects so that remind and link up more in time quickly.
Three, popularization is strong: interconnected by mobile network, it is ensured that carry out in any place applying and connecting.In the application of this invention, change a little, it is possible to be applied on any photographic head and instant communication software, rather than the interconnection between single car and car, it is also possible to be interconnection between car and mobile phone or computer.

Detailed description of the invention
Below in conjunction with the drawings and specific embodiments, the present invention is described in detail.
Embodiment:
As shown in Figure 1, a kind of vehicle-mounted real-time phonetic communication system, including vehicle-mounted camera 1, real-time phonetic communication device 2, car microphone 3, vehicle-mounted amplifier 4 and real-time phonetic server 5, vehicle-mounted camera 1 is arranged on automobile rearview mirror, vehicle-mounted camera 1 is embedded full-view camera, in order to obtain the license board information of neighbouring vehicle, real-time phonetic communication device 2 is connected with vehicle-mounted camera 1, car microphone 3, vehicle-mounted amplifier 4 and real-time phonetic server 5 respectively;
Real-time phonetic communication device 2 includes processor 21, vehicle carried mobile phone interface 22, voice recorder 23 and communication network interface 24, processor 21 respectively with vehicle-mounted camera 1, car microphone 3, vehicle-mounted amplifier 4, communication network interface 24, vehicle carried mobile phone interface 22 and voice recorder 23 connect, communication network interface 24 is connected with real-time phonetic server 5, voice server 5 is connected with the communication network interface 24 of neighbouring vehicle, vehicle carried mobile phone interface 22 is General purpose mobile phone interface, in order to connect the hands machine of different model, communication network interface 24 is connected by GPRS with real-time phonetic server 5, car microphone 3 and vehicle-mounted amplifier 4 are connected with real-time phonetic communication device 2 respectively through vehicle-mounted MOST bus.
When needing when driving to communicate with neighbouring vehicle, the number-plate number of vehicle to be communicated is obtained by the vehicle-mounted camera 1 being arranged on automobile rearview mirror, log on voice communication software after processor 21 processes, can communicate after confirmation, driver can carry out voice contact by car microphone 3, vehicle-mounted amplifier 4 and real-time phonetic server 5 with vehicle to be communicated, it is also possible to connects vehicle carried mobile phone interface 22 by mobile phone and carries out voice and text communication with vehicle to be communicated.
Voice communication device 2 and mobile phone can also be installed voice communication software, if voice communication device 2 installs this software, then can carrying out voice communication either directly through this software, if this software installed by mobile phone, then the hands information obtained by vehicle-mounted camera 1 is issued mobile phone and is communicated.
MSN is opened in vehicle entertainment system, this MSN has one uniquely to log in ID, it it is exactly the number-plate number of this car, MSN is logged in by this ID, the vehicle license plate number of traveling ahead is identified by vehicle according to vehicle-mounted camera 1, and recognition result informs MSN by vehicle entertainment system.MSN initiates connection request according to license number to target vehicle, and after success to be connected, the driver of two cars can pass through real-time phonetic communication device 2 and immediately link up.
Certainly, driver can record the ID after successful connection, and is set to good friend, and so, no matter how far two vehicles are separated by, and can be carried out voice communication, and can inform friend location information by real-time phonetic communication device 2.
